The mα6 correction to energy is expressed in terms of an effective
Hamiltonian H(6) for an arbitrary state of helium. Numerical calculations
are performed for n=2 levels, and the previous result for the 23P centroid
is corrected. While the resulting theoretical predictions for the ionization
energy are in moderate agreement with experimental values for 23S1, 23P,
and 21S0 states, they are in significant disagreement for the singlet state
